In worldwide law, customary law refers to the Law of Nations or the authorized norms which have developed by way of the customary exchanges between states over time, whether Law News based on diplomacy or aggression. Essentially, legal obligations are believed to come up between states to hold out their affairs constantly with past accepted conduct. These customs can even change primarily based on the acceptance or rejection by states of explicit acts.

Unlike common law, which is subject to interpretation in its utility and enforcement, the courts have little latitude when implementing statutory legal guidelines, that are generally strictly construed by courts. Strict construction signifies that courts are typically not capable of “read between the lines†of a statute so as to liberalize its utility. It is type of widespread for members of a company to complement the corporate constitution with additional preparations, similar to shareholders’ agreements, whereby they agree to exercise their membership rights in a certain means. Conceptually a shareholders’ settlement fulfills many of the identical functions as the company constitution, however as a end result of it’s a contract, it won’t usually bind new members of the company unless they accede to it one means or the other. One good thing about shareholders’ agreement is that they may normally be confidential, as most jurisdictions do not require shareholders’ agreements to be publicly filed.

The definition of international law has been debated; Bentham referred specifically to relationships between states which has been criticised for its narrow scope. Lassa Oppenheim outlined it in his treatise as “a law between sovereign and equal states primarily based on the frequent consent of those states” and this definition has been largely adopted by international legal scholars. International law is the set of rules, norms, and requirements that states and other actors really feel an obligation to obey in their mutual relations and generally do obey. In international relations, actors are merely the people and collective entities, corresponding to states, worldwide organizations, and non-state teams, which might make behavioral selections, whether or not lawful or illegal.

Until the 18th century, Sharia law was practiced all through the Muslim world in a non-codified type, with the Ottoman Empire’s Mecelle code in the nineteenth century being a primary try at codifying components of Sharia law. Since the mid-1940s, efforts have been made, in nation after country, to deliver Sharia law extra into line with fashionable situations and conceptions. In trendy instances, the authorized systems of many Muslim nations draw upon both civil and customary law traditions as nicely as Islamic law and customized.
